What persuades
Held that virtualizing Apple's iOS for security-research purposes is transformative fair use under 17 U.S.C. 107, granting the defendant summary judgment on the copyright claim.
“Corellium's Motion for Summary Judgment [DE 464] is GRANTED IN PART AND DENIED: a. The Motion is granted on the copyright claims, to the extent the Court finds that Corellium's use of iOS constitutes fair use; b. The Motion is denied regarding the DMCA claim.”
Procedural preferences
Dismisses claims and counterclaims that are procedurally mispackaged; a bare prevailing-party attorney's-fee request cannot stand as an independent counterclaim.
“ORDERED that Plaintiff's Motion to Dismiss Counterclaim [DE 10] is GRANTED and Defendants' Counterclaim is DISMISSED.”
Cautions
Denies All Writs Act injunctions that do not aid the court's own jurisdiction, treating a stay as the less drastic alternative.
“ORDERED that Plaintiffs' Motion for All Writs Act Injunction [DE 5] is DENIED.”

Caseload & timing
From public federal docket records for this judge.
Median case duration in the sampled dockets: 153 days (N = 12).
Median motion-to-ruling time: 232 days (N = 3).
The reviewed 2019-2026 matters show that Judge Smith's 2026 docket includes many alien-detainee habeas petitions, disability-access suits, and wage-and-hour cases. The reviewed 2019-2021 civil matters include many removed personal-injury, insurance, and consumer-credit cases that often ended through settlement or voluntary dismissal. This provides descriptive context rather than a caseload-wide rate.
